The Thunder Can Win If…

With a 137-128 win over the Rockets on Monday, the Thunder improved to 50-11 for the season. Oklahoma City was favored by 14 points but didn’t cover the spread. The total points of 265.5 exceeded the O/U line of 228.5 by 36.5 points.

A key moment in the game was a 13-0 run by the Thunder, which extended their lead from 68-67 to 81-67. They outscored Houston 39-27 in the 3rd quarter, entering the 4th with a 102-89 lead. The Rockets made a push in the final quarter, outscoring the Thunder 39-35, but Oklahoma City held on for the win.

Shai Gilgeous-Alexander’s 51-point performance, including 20 in the 1st quarter and 17 in the 3rd, led the Thunder to a 137-point outing against the Rockets. He hit 5 threes at 55.6%, while Jalen Williams added 24 points, connecting on 4 threes at 80%.

Thunder Can Win

Oklahoma City made 17 threes, shooting 45.9% from deep and 49.5% overall. Cason Wallace contributed 10 of his 14 points in the 2nd quarter, and Luguentz Dort scored 9 of his 11 points in the 4th.

Despite giving up 128 points, the Thunder managed to secure a win over the Rockets. Oklahoma City allowed 31 points in both the 1st and 2nd quarters, but tightened up in the 3rd, giving up 27. However, they struggled in the 4th, allowing 39 points. The Rockets shot 48% from the field.

From beyond the arc, the Thunder allowed 16 threes on 45% shooting. They sent the Rockets to the line 17 times, where they hit 14 free throws. Oklahoma City grabbed 35 defensive rebounds but gave up 15 offensive boards. They also recorded 11 steals and 6 blocks.

The Grizzlies Can Win If…

The Grizzlies fell to 38-23 on the season after a 132-130 home loss to the Hawks on Monday. Memphis, who were -8 point favorites, not only lost the game but also failed to cover the spread. The total score of 262 points exceeded the O/U line of 250.

Memphis went on a 10-0 run early, but Atlanta responded with a 42-point 2nd quarter. The Grizzlies bounced back with a 42-31 3rd quarter, taking a 107-101 lead into the 4th, but the Hawks outscored them 31-23 in the final period to seal the win.

Desmond Bane recorded a triple-double with 35 points, 10 assists, and 10 rebounds in the Grizzlies’ 132-130 loss to the Hawks, scoring 18 points in the 3rd quarter. He also added 13 points in the 1st quarter.

Grizzlies Can Win

Memphis shot 50.5% from the field and 39.4% from three, making 13 threes. Luke Kennard contributed 17 points, including 8 in the 4th quarter, while Vince Williams and Zach Edey each added 5 points in the final period.

The Grizzlies struggled defensively against the Hawks, giving up 132 points on 57% shooting. Their toughest stretch came in the 2nd quarter, where they allowed 42 points. Memphis also gave up 31 points in both the 3rd and 4th quarters.

From beyond the arc, the Hawks hit 13 threes at a 46% clip. The Grizzlies sent Atlanta to the line 17 times, where they made 9 free throws. Memphis finished with 26 defensive rebounds, but allowed 14 offensive boards, while adding 7 steals and 3 blocks.

Red-Hot Thunder Face Grizzlies Without Jaren Jackson Jr.

For the struggling Memphis Grizzlies, facing the best team in the Western Conference isn’t ideal. On Wednesday night, the Grizzlies will host the Oklahoma City Thunder, who have been nearly unstoppable and are led by MVP candidate Shai Gilgeous-Alexander.

Thunder Surging Behind Gilgeous-Alexander’s Brilliance

Oklahoma City secured its 50th win of the season on Monday, becoming the first Western Conference team to reach the milestone. The Thunder topped the Houston Rockets 137-128 behind a sensational 51-point performance from Gilgeous-Alexander. It was his fourth 50-point outing in the past six weeks, further strengthening his MVP case.

“I just think he’s got an unbelievable pace to him right now,” Thunder coach Mark Daigneault said. “He’s attacking and really hitting the gas on some plays, and then on others, he’s just letting the defense dictate his decisions. He deserves a lot of credit.”

Gilgeous-Alexander’s dominance inside the paint has been well-documented, but over the past month, he has also been shooting over 40% from three-point range. Despite his recent scoring spree, the star guard remains focused on team success.

“It’s not as exciting as the first one,” he admitted after his latest 50-point game. “I’m just getting lost in the process and having fun with it, whether it’s 50, 27, or 17. As long as we win, it’s a fun night.”

Grizzlies Dealing with Injuries and Last-Second Heartbreaks

Memphis has lost three straight games in heartbreaking fashion, with each defeat coming on a last-second shot. The latest blow came in a 132-130 loss to the Atlanta Hawks on Monday, despite a career-first triple-double from Desmond Bane (35 points, 10 rebounds, 10 assists). The Grizzlies led by 13 early in the fourth quarter and were up 128-121 with four minutes remaining but failed to close out the game.

Now, they face an even bigger challenge without All-Star forward Jaren Jackson Jr., who suffered a Grade 2 ankle sprain in Monday’s loss and is considered “week to week.” Jackson leads the team in scoring (22.7 ppg) and is a defensive anchor, making his absence a significant setback.

“Is defense going to matter or not, at the end of the day?” Memphis coach Taylor Jenkins asked. “We’re just bleeding points. We scored 130, and that usually wins ballgames, but we’ve got to rally and stay together.”

The Grizzlies, who spent much of the season in second place in the Western Conference, have fallen to fourth after losing six of their last eight games. Injuries have played a role in their struggles, with Ja Morant missing the last two games due to right shoulder soreness.
